Cushman & Wakefield CWK Surpasses Q4 Earnings and Revenue Expectations

Published February 21, 2024

Global commercial real estate services company, Cushman & Wakefield plc CWK, headquartered in Chicago, Illinois, has reported a significant earnings and revenue beat for its fourth quarter, ending December 2023. Demonstrating a robust performance amid a dynamic market, CWK disclosed earnings and revenue surprises of 15.38% and 2.17% respectively.
